PL EN


Preferencje help
Widoczny [Schowaj] Abstrakt
Liczba wyników
Tytuł artykułu

Zastosowanie wspólnego modelu automatów Mealy'ego i Moore'a do realizacji układów sekwencyjnych w układach programowalnych

Treść / Zawartość
Identyfikatory
Warianty tytułu
EN
Application of the common model of Mealy and Moore finite state machines to realization of sequential circuits on programmable logic devices
Języki publikacji
PL
Abstrakty
PL
W pracy opisano syntezę automatów skończonych na bazie programowalnych układów logicznych (PLD). Cechą szczególną metody jest zastosowanie wartości zmiennych wyjściowych w charakterze części kodu stanów wewnętrznych automatu. W celu rozwiązania zadania został zastosowany wspólny model automatów Mealy'ego i Moore'a, przy czym automat nie podlega żadnym przekształceniom związanym ze zwiększeniem liczby stanów wewnętrznych i liczby przejść. W pracy opisano też metodę syntezy wspólnego modelu automatów skończonych klas AC.
EN
This paper describes the problem of synthesis of finite automata on programmable logic devices. A special feature of the method is the application of the values of output variables as a code or the part of a code of internal states of finite automata. In order to solve the problem, a common model of Mealy [4] and Moore [5] machines is used. The main difference of this approach in relation to known methods [1-3, 6, 7, 9] is that the finite state machine does not undergo any transformation associated with a increase in the number of internal states and the number of transitions of a finite automaton. In this paper three models of finite state machines are considered (classes: A, B and C). They are applied to realization of a FSM on programmable logic. The paper presents the necessary conditions for the possibility of using the values of output variables as a code of internal states of a finite automaton. In the paper there is described the method for synthesis of a common model for the finite state machine of AC class. The idea of the proposed approach is to find such sets of the values of output variables which are formed at all transitions from the corresponding states and satisfy the conditions of realization. It also aims at doing a special coding of the internal states, where the sets of values of the output variables are used as a part of the code of the internal states. There are given possible directions for future research in the area of synthesis of new structural models of finite state machines.
Wydawca
Rocznik
Strony
653--655
Opis fizyczny
Bibliogr. 9 poz., rys., wzory
Twórcy
autor
autor
Bibliografia
  • [1] Pomeranz I., Cheng K. T.: State assignment using input/output functions. Proc. 29th ACM/IEEE Design Automation Conference (DAC), 1992, p. 573-577.
  • [2] Pomeranz I., Cheng K. T.: STOIC: state assignment based on output/input functions. IEEE Transactions on CAD, August 1993. - Vol. 12, 8, pp. 613-622.
  • [3] Forrest J.: ODE: output direct state machine encoding. Proc. of the European Design Automation Conference (EURO-DAC’95), 1995, pp. 600-605.
  • [4] Mealy G. H.: A method for synthesizing sequential circuits. Bell System Techn. J., Vol. 34, 1955, pp. 1045-1079.
  • [5] Moore E. F.: Gedanken-experiments on sequential machines. In C. Shannon and J. McCarthy (editors), Automata Studies, Princeton University Press, 1956, pp. 129-153.
  • [6] Salauyou V., Klimowicz A.: Synteza logiczna układów cyfrowych w strukturach programowalnych. Oficyna Wydawnicza Politechniki Białostockiej, Białystok 2010.
  • [7] Soloviev V. V.: Sintez mikroprogramnych avtomatov na progrmirujemych matricach logiki. Wieści Akademii Nauk Belarusi. Ser. fiz.-techn. nauk, 1994, Nr 1. - s. 68-72.
  • [8] Solovjev V. V., Vasiljev A. G.: Programmirujemyje logiczeskije integralne schiemy i ich primienienije . Mińsk: Biełaruskaja Nauka, 1998.
  • [9] Solovjev V.: Synthesis of sequential circuits on programmable logic devices based on new models of finite state machines // Proc. of the EUROMICRO Symposium on Digital Systems Design (DSD’2001), September 4-6, 2001, Warsaw, Poland, pp. 170-173.
Typ dokumentu
Bibliografia
Identyfikator YADDA
bwmeta1.element.baztech-article-BSW4-0122-0030
JavaScript jest wyłączony w Twojej przeglądarce internetowej. Włącz go, a następnie odśwież stronę, aby móc w pełni z niej korzystać.